    Abstract: The present disclosure relates to a computer-implemented method for learning operators for planning a behavior of an autonomous device. The method includes obtaining a set of training data including observations of a plurality of skills executable by the autonomous device in an interaction with at least one entity for addressing a first task, obtaining a predetermined set of data defining a hierarchy of entities including the at least one entity, learning a set of individual skills based on the obtained set of training data, generating a set of generalized skills by generalizing the learned set of individual skills based on the predetermined set of data that defining a hierarchy of entities, performing behavior planning of the autonomous device for addressing a second task different from the first task based on the generalized set of skills.

    Abstract: The present disclosure relates to a method for determining syringe parameters. It encompasses, as a first step, the providing of a medical syringe pump with a syringe receptacle having a syringe inserted herein, a drive unit for a slide, a counting device for counting motor steps, at least one sensor, a control device and a storage device. The method as described herein also encompasses, as further steps, moving the slide successively at different positions corresponding to known nominal volumes of the syringe. In a further step, the difference between these two positions is determined and, finally, optionally a number of motor steps of the drive unit of the syringe pump is calculated per nominal volume unit with respect to the inserted syringe.
